After you've killed the mold in your bathroom, it's time to prime and seal over the leftover stains before painting. Don't paint right over the stains. Painting over mold stains on drywall, without priming them first, can allow the ugly dark spots to show through your paint.

Using a small sledge and cold chisel, key the cracks in the wall—hold the chisel at an angle and undercut the edges of the crack so the bottom of the crack is wider than the opening. This is especially important if you’re planning ... WebNov 22, 2024 · To prevent water seepage in walls, exterior waterproofing coats can be applied on the external walls. A waterproof coat will create a barrier, keeping out rain and moisture, thus preventing walls from getting damp. Waterproofing the roof can also help you treat dampness in the internal walls.
